Product Information

Boc-D-2,4-dinitrophenylalanine is a versatile amino acid derivative that plays a crucial role in peptide synthesis and bioconjugation applications. This compound features a Boc (tert-butyloxycarbonyl) protecting group, which enhances its stability and solubility, making it an ideal choice for researchers in the fields of medicinal chemistry and biochemistry. Its unique dinitrophenyl group allows for selective labeling and detection in various assays, providing valuable insights in drug development and protein engineering.

In practical applications, Boc-D-2,4-dinitrophenylalanine is utilized in the synthesis of peptide-based therapeutics and as a building block in the creation of complex biomolecules. Its ability to facilitate the introduction of functional groups makes it a preferred choice for scientists looking to explore structure-activity relationships in drug design. Additionally, its compatibility with various coupling reactions ensures that it can be seamlessly integrated into existing workflows, enhancing efficiency and productivity in laboratory settings.

Synonyms
Boc-D-Phe(2,4-DiNO2)-OH, (R-Boc-2-amino-3-(2,4-dinitrophenyl)propionic acid
CAS Number
1212864-47-5
Molecular Formula
C14H17N3O8
Molecular Weight
355.3
MDL Number
MFCD08061617
PubChem ID
53398473
Conditions
Store at 0-8°C

Applications

Boc-D-2,4-dinitrophenylalanine is widely utilized in research focused on:

  • Peptide Synthesis: This compound serves as a valuable building block in the synthesis of peptides, particularly in the development of pharmaceuticals. Its unique structure allows for the introduction of specific functionalities that can enhance the biological activity of peptides.
  • Drug Development: In medicinal chemistry, it is used to create compounds with potential therapeutic effects. Researchers can modify its structure to improve drug efficacy and reduce side effects, making it a key player in drug discovery.
  • Protein Labeling: The dinitrophenyl group in this compound can be utilized for labeling proteins in biochemical assays. This application is crucial for studying protein interactions and functions, providing insights into cellular processes.
  • Analytical Chemistry: It is employed in various analytical techniques, such as chromatography and mass spectrometry, to identify and quantify amino acids and peptides. This helps in quality control and assurance in pharmaceutical manufacturing.
  • Bioconjugation: Boc-D-2,4-dinitrophenylalanine can be used in bioconjugation strategies to attach biomolecules to surfaces or other molecules. This is particularly beneficial in the development of targeted drug delivery systems and diagnostic tools.
